Docker——常用命令

  1. 常用命令

    docker version    # 显示docker的版本信息
    docker info       # 显示docker的系统信息,包括镜像和容器的数量
    docker 命令 --help # 帮助命令,中间的"命令"替换为某个具体的指令,比如"image"

  3. 镜像命令

    • docker images:查看所有本地的主机上的镜像

      [root@iZwz908j8pbqd86doyrez5Z ~]# docker images
      REPOSITORY          TAG                 IMAGE ID            CREATED             SIZE
      hello-world         latest              bf756fb1ae65        8 months ago        13.3kB
      
      #解释:
      REPOSITORY 镜像的仓库源
      TAG 	   镜像的标签
      IMAGE ID   镜像的id
      CREATED    镜像的创建事件
      SIZE       镜像的大小
      
      #  可选项
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ker images --help
      
      Usage:	docker images [OPTIONS] [REPOSITORY[:TAG]]
      
      List images
      
      Options:
        -a, --all             # 列出所有镜像
        -q, --quiet           # 只显示镜像的id
        
      #列出所有镜像的id
      docker images -aq
      
    • docker search:搜索镜像

      [root@iZwz908j8pbqd86doyrez5Z ~]# docker search mysql
      NAME                              DESCRIPTION                                     STARS               OFFICIAL            AUTOMATED
      mysql                             MySQL is a widely used, open-source relation…   9945                [OK]                
      mariadb                           MariaDB is a community-developed fork of MyS…   3638                [OK]                
      
      Options:
        -f, --filter filter   Filter output based on conditions provided
      
      #只显示收藏数量在3000以上的
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ker search mysql --filter=STARS=3000
      NAME                DESCRIPTION                                     STARS               OFFICIAL            AUTOMATED
      mysql               MySQL is a widely used, open-source relation…   9945                [OK]                
      mariadb             MariaDB is a community-developed fork of MyS…   3639                [OK] 
      

      注:这里的内容从本质上说和在hub.docker上搜索的结果是一样的

    • docker pull:下载镜像

      #下载镜像 docker pull 镜像名[:tag](tag是版本号)
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ker pull mysql
      Using default tag: latest  默认是最新版的
      latest: Pulling from library/mysql
      bf5952930446: Pull complete  #分层下载,docker images核心 联合文件系统
      8254623a9871: Pull complete 
      938e3e06dac4: Pull complete 
      ea28ebf28884: Pull complete 
      f3cef38785c2: Pull complete 
      894f9792565a: Pull complete 
      1d8a57523420: Pull complete 
      6c676912929f: Pull complete 
      3cdd8ff735c9: Pull complete 
      4c70cbe51682: Pull complete 
      e21cf0cb4dc3: Pull complete 
      28c36cd3abcc: Pull complete 
      Digest: sha256:6ded54eb1e5d048d8310321ba7b92587e9eadc83b519165b70bbe47e4046e76a
      Status: Downloaded newer image for mysql:latest
      docker.io/library/mysql:latest  真实地址
      
      #由真实地址得出的两个等价命令
      docker pull mysql
      docker pull docker.io/library/mysql:latest
      
      #指定版本下载(版本可查看hub.docker.com)

    • docker rmi:删除镜像

      #根据id删除镜像
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ker rmi -f 镜像id
      #根据id删除多个镜像
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ker rmi -f 镜像id 镜像id
      #删除所有镜像
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ker rmi -f $(docker images -aq)
      
  4. 容器命令

    说明:要现有一个镜像才能创建容器,这里以一个centos镜像测试学习

    docker pull centos
    
    • docker run[可选参数] image:新建容器并启动

      #参数说明
      --name="Name"     #给容器取名
      -d                #以后台方式运行,类似于nohup
      -it            	  #使用交互方式运行,进入容器查看内容
      -p                #指定容器的端口 -p 8080:8080
      -p                #指定随机端口
      
      #测试
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ker run -it centos /bin/bash #以bash的形式运行指令
      [root@2dc2e3d5eb90 /]# ls  #由前缀可以看出已经进入了容器
      bin  etc   lib	  lost+found  mnt  proc  run   srv  tmp  var
      dev  home  lib64  media       opt  root  sbin  sys  usr
      [root@2dc2e3d5eb90 /]# exit  #退出容器的命令
      exit
      
    • docker ps:查看正在运行的容器

      #参数说明
      -a     #all,查看所有历史上运行过的容器
      -n=?   #显示最近创建的n个容器
      -q     #与docker images命令的附加-q参数相同,即只显示容器id
      
      #测试:
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ker ps
      CONTAINER ID        IMAGE               COMMAND             CREATED             STATUS              PORTS               NAMES
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ker ps -a
      CONTAINER ID        IMAGE               COMMAND             CREATED             STATUS                     PORTS               NAMES
      2dc2e3d5eb90        centos              "/bin/bash"         4 minutes ago       Exited (0) 3 minutes ago                       inspiring_gagarin
      5dcce85f2112        bf756fb1ae65        "/hello"            12 hours ago        Exited (0) 12 hours ago                        distracted_lederberg
      5adf71025107        bf756fb1ae65        "/hello"            13 hours ago        Exited (0) 13 hours ago                        busy_mahavira
      
    • 退出容器

      exit           #停止容器并退出
      ctrl + P + Q   #容器不停止退出
      
    • 删除容器

      docker rm 容器id                  #删除指定id的容器,且该容器必须为已经停止的容器
      docker rm -f 容器id               #删除指定id的容器,且该容器可以为已经运行的容器
      docker rm -f $(docker ps -aq)    #删除所有的容器
      docker ps -a -q|xargs docker rm  #删除所有的容器
      

      注:完全退出容器(如:使用exit命令)并不代表就是将这个容器删了,使用docker ps -aq命令还是可以查看到它们.想要真的删除还是要使用docker rm命令

    • 启动和停止容器的操作

      docker start 容器id    #启动容器
      docker restart 容器id  #重启容器
      docker stop 容器id     #停止当前正在运行的容器(让容器自己停止)
      docker kill 容器id     #强制停止当前容器(还有外部手段强制容器停止)
      
  5. 常用其它命令

    • docker run -d 镜像名:后台启动容器

      注:启动完成后,运行docker ps,会发现根本搜寻不到,因为容器启动后必须要有执行的任务,否则docker发现没有应用,就会自动停止

    • docker log:查看日志

      docker logs -f -t --tail 日志条数 容器id    #查看日志
      
      #测试
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ker logs -f -t --tail 10 267946578eae
      2020-09-10T01:52:34.002346246Z [root@267946578eae /]# exit
      2020-09-10T01:52:34.002385790Z exit
      2020-09-10T01:53:35.193824155Z [root@267946578eae /]# exit

    • 进入当前正在运行的容器

      #我们通常容器都是使用后台方式运行的,需要进入容器,修改一些配置
      
      #方式1
      docker exec -it 容器id /bin/bash #以交互方式,通过bash/sh命令行进入
      
      #测试
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ker ps
      CONTAINER ID        IMAGE               COMMAND             CREATED             STATUS              PORTS               NAMES
      267946578eae        centos              "/bin/bash"         41 minutes ago      Up 13 minutes                           zealous_hawking
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ker exec -it 267946578eae /bin/bash
      [root@267946578eae /]# ps -ef
      UID        PID  PPID  C STIME TTY          TIME CMD
      root         1     0  0 02:20 pts/0    00:00:00 /bin/bash
      root        14     0  0 02:34 pts/1    00:00:00 /bin/bash
      root        27    14  0 02:34 pts/1    00:00:00 ps -ef
      
      #方式二
      docker attach 容器id  #与第一种方式的区别,是进入了一个新的命令行,而不是开启了一个新的窗口
      
      #区别:
      #docker exec:相当于打开了一个新的终端
      #docker attach:进入容器正在执行的终端,且不会启动新的进程!!
      
    • 从容器内拷贝文件到主机上

      #将容器内的文件拷贝到主机
      docker cp 容器id:容器内路径 目的的主机路径
      
      #test
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ker ps
      CONTAINER ID        IMAGE               COMMAND             CREATED             STATUS              PORTS               NAMES
      267946578eae        centos              "/bin/bash"         59 minutes ago      Up 31 minutes                           zealous_hawking
      [root@iZwz908j8pbqd86doyrez5Z ~]# docker attach 267946578eae
      [root@267946578eae /]# ls
      bin  etc   lib	  lost+found  mnt  proc  run   srv  tmp  var
      dev  home  lib64  media       opt  root  sbin  sys  usr
      [root@267946578eae /]# pwd
      /
      [root@267946578eae /]# touch test.java  #在容器中创建文件
      [root@267946578eae /]# ls
      bin  etc   lib	  lost+found  mnt  proc  run   srv  test.java  usr
      dev  home  lib64  media       opt  root  sbin  sys  tmp        var
      [root@267946578eae /]# exit
      exit
      [root@iZwz908j8pbqd86doyrez5Z ~]# ls
      aa.sh  file_clear.sh  for.sh  load_data.sh
      [root@iZwz908j8pbqd86doyrez5Z ~]# pwd
      /root
      [root@iZwz908j8pbqd86doyrez5Z ~]# mkdir test  #创建test文件夹,用来存放copy过来的文件
      [root@iZwz908j8pbqd86doyrez5Z ~]# ls
      aa.sh  file_clear.sh  for.sh  load_data.sh  test
      [root@iZwz908j8pbqd86doyrez5Z /]# docker cp 267946578eae:/test.java /root/test  #拷贝
      [root@iZwz908j8pbqd86doyrez5Z /]# cd /root/test
      [root@iZwz908j8pbqd86doyrez5Z test]# ls
      test.java
      
      #拷贝是一个手动过程,未来我们使用-v卷的技术,可以实现自动同步
